There's a registry patch you can apply to Windows 2000 to get it to sync like XP does, but of course the extra applet pane isn't there.
https://www.timesynctool.com/ has a wonderful tool called Net-Time.
I've used Net-Time on all my computers from Win95 through to Vista, and I'm starting to install it on Windows 7. Works perfectly well, no issues at all.
The great thing is that if you don't bother with a battery or it's gone flat, Net-Time will fix the time, bypassing Microsoft's so-called "security" limitation (only allows adjustment if the time is no more than about 12 hours out).
